About MINT-IRBESARTAN
MINT-IRBESARTAN is a prescription medication containing the active ingredient Irbesartan, an angiotensin II receptor antagonist used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ension) and diabetic nephropathy in patients with type 2 diabetes.
Key Benefits & Uses
- Treatment of high blood pressure (hypertension) to lower blood pressure and reduce the risk of stroke, heart attack, and kidney disease.
- Slowing the progression of diabetic nephropathy in patients with type 2 diabetes to reduce the risk of kidney damage and failure.
- Prevention of cardiovascular events in patients with hypertension and left ventricular hypertrophy.
Active Ingredient & Action
Irbesartan works by blocking the action of angiotensin II, a potent vasoconstrictor, which is a part of the renin-angiotensin-aldosterone system (RAAS). This leads to vasodilation, decreased peripheral resistance, and reduced blood pressure. Additionally, Irbesartan has a protective effect on the kidneys by reducing proteinuria and slowing the progression of diabetic nephropathy.
Important Notes
Before taking MINT-IRBESARTAN, inform your doctor if you have any kidney problems, liver disease, or if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Regular blood pressure monitoring and kidney function tests are recommended during treatment. Do not stop taking MINT-IRBESARTAN without consulting your doctor, as this may lead to a sudden increase in blood pressure.
